The Federal government has assigned various identifying codes to each community, county and state. At one time or another, the US Census Bureau has used one (or more) of the following identifiers when referring to either Wheeler County or the community of Antone:

  • The GNIS Codes ...
    • The current system of identification is called the Geographic Names Information System (GNIS). The following GNIS codes relate to Antone:
    • GNIS ID for Antone: 1137265
    • GNIS ID for Wheeler County: 1135865
    • GNIS ID for State of Oregon: 1155107
  • The FIPS Codes ...
    • An earlier (and largely obsolete) identification method was called the Federal Information Processing Standard (FIPS):
    • State Code: 41 (Oregon)
    • County Code: 069 (Wheeler County)
    • Place Code: 02275 (Antone)
    • State & County Code: 41/069 (Oregon / Wheeler County)
    • State & Place Code: 41/02275 (Oregon / Antone)
  • Misc. Census Codes ...
    • Antone would have been located in Census Region #4 (the West Region) and Division #9 (the Pacific Division).
